Sucker for TGI Friday's sweet cinnamon drink, or just looking for a creamy summer treat? Splashes of cinnamon and caramel syrup are the key.


1 1/2 ounce cinnamon syrup
1/2 ounce caramel syrup
4 ounces cold milk
2 cups ice
Combine the syrups, milk, and ice in a blender. Process until smooth. Pour into a tall glass and sprinkle with ground cinnamon. Serve immediately.
